The western mosquitofish (Gambusia affinis) is a North American freshwater fish, also known commonly, if ambiguously, as simply mosquitofish or by its generic name, Gambusia, or by the common name gambezi. WebOct 2, 2024 · The "mosquito fish" are not Poecilia at all, they are Gambusia. You have again crossed genera. If you leave a Gambusia affinis, the ones most commonly called mosquito fish, with a P. reticulata, that we usually just call a guppy, the most common outcome is not breeding but death of the guppy. WebJul 2, 2024 · 1. is the mosquito fish good to raise . The mosquito fish is a very good fish to raise. Because it has a strong ability to adapt to the environment, the growth rate is very fast, and the reproductive capacity is also very strong. It is an omnivorous fish and does not pick feed, so it is easy to prepare fish food when breeding.
